Jean-Baptiste-Olivier CAYA was born 21 February 1782 in Baie-du-Fèbvre, Province of Québec, Canada

Jean-Baptiste-Olivier CAYA was the child of Joseph CAYA (CAILLA)   and   Elisabeth Isabelle BOUDROT (BOUDREAU) and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Joseph CAYA (CAILLA) and Marie-Anne TROTTIER dite BEAUBIEN (maternal)  Jean BOUDREAU (BOUDROT) and Marguerite COMEAU

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Jean-Baptiste-Olivier  married  Anne CARTIER 9 August 1808 in Yamaska, Lower Canada .  The couple had (at least) 8 children.
Anne CARTIER  was born 4 April 1784 in Québec Province, Canada (Quebec).  Anne was the child of Helier QUERTIER (CARTIER) and Marie-Anne ARIAL.

Jean-Baptiste-Olivier CAYA died 26 July 1854 in Sorel, Canada East .

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
